Conserved Residues in the Gα interface show subtype specificity in Gβγ coupling

2026-01-30

Abstract excerpt

Although the structural basis of selective G-protein coupling to G protein coupled receptors (GPCRs) is well characterized, the mechanisms underlying selective interactions between distinct Gα subtypes (Gαs, Gαi, Gαq, and Gα12/13) and Gβγ remain poorly understood.
